The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Barker, born in 1827 in Lightcliffe, Yorkshire, consisted of 5 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Hannah Barker, born in 1827 in Leeds, Yorkshire, England. They had 3 children; Alice (born 1858 in Leeds, Yorkshire, England), Eleanor (born 1861 in Gildersome, Yorkshire, England) and Eliza (born 1866 in Gildersome, Yorkshire, England).
